Description

A special meeting is a meeting called by shareholders to discuss specific matters stated in the notice of the meeting. It is a meeting of shareholders outside the usual annual general meeting.

Special meetings of the Board of Directors for any purpose may be called at any time by the President or, if the President is absent or unable or refuses to act, by any Vice President or any two Directors.

A special meeting allows shareholders to remove the current board of directors and elect a new board.

The corporation can allow others to call a special meeting, such as the BoD Chair, CEO, or yes, shareholders.

Notice to Shareholders Most states require notice of any shareholder meeting be mailed to all shareholders at least 10 days prior to the meeting. The notice should contain the date, time and location of the meeting as well as an agenda or explanation of the topics to be discussed.

Correct. Assuming no special provision in the articles of incorporation, special shareholder meetings may be called by holders of at least 10% of shares.

At an annual general meeting (AGM), directors of the company present the company's financial performance and shareholders vote on the issues at hand. Shareholders who do not attend the meeting in person may usually vote by proxy, which can be done online or by mail.

Under Section 16.02 of the Model Business Corporation Act, which generally follows the common law, shareholders of a corporation are specifically entitled to inspect excerpts of the minutes of shareholder, board and committee meetings.
